  1. I did mine dry and if that's what your doing I did it with a 3 point posthole digger minus the auger and rigged up a pin to go thru the eye . It took about 1 minute per screw anchor and no pilot hole. Just make sure you are quick with the PTO lever so you don't screw it in too far.
  2. @Razorskier1, After much testing with different props from ACME. (they are only an hour from us)ACME was extremely helpful and sent us 4 or 5 different props to test based on their recommendation.

    We found that the ACME 1281 3 blade with a .065 cup was the best prop out there. I got 5020 RPM and 43.6 mph at WOT and significantly better acceleration with a skier and it skied awesome in the course as well.

  3. We have a precast company in town .I called them up and they had a bunch of 8 " plank that they ruined in the manufacturing process

    And gave them to me for nothing , you just need a trailer and sky track to get them in place . They will last forever I got 6 or 8 pcs plus they will span over imperfections in the ground

  8. Dan I have an 01 malibu and I am loving the z box ,the trouble comes when I have a new driver that drives it like ZO and over accelerates then it slows down too much between the gates and 1 ball then accelerates between 2 & 3 . If you throttle up right to the needed rpm it is perfect.

    It takes a little to get used to but it is great when dialed in.I also have lowered my setting to a 7 and it feels just like my buddy's '12 TXI
